So, 'Flyerman' is this intriguing documentary that really dives into the life of a guy who’s all about passing out flyers. It starts off pretty light, almost whimsical, but then you feel the weight of his journey as it unfolds over five years. The pacing is unique; it’s not rushed, allowing you to really soak in his quirks and struggles. The atmosphere shifts from humorous to contemplative, and you can’t help but feel for this character. It’s not just about fame; it’s about identity and what we’re willing to do for recognition. There’s a rawness to it that’s captivating, and the practical effects of his world—the flyers themselves—add this tactile dimension that's hard to ignore.
